The Role of Paylines in Modern Slots
Among the foundational elements of a slot’s design, paylines serve as the pathways determining winning combinations. Traditionally, slots featured a single horizontal payline, but contemporary titles boast a multitude of lines—sometimes numbering in the hundreds—creating a more dynamic and engaging gameplay environment.
For instance, classic three-reel slots often had just one or three paylines, but many modern video slots include 25, 50, or even 243 ways to win, significantly increasing the probability of forming winning combinations. These variations influence both the player’s strategy and the potential return to player (RTP) percentages.
Deciphering Paylines: Patterns, Variations, and Impact
Each slot game has a unique configuration of paylines. Some common patterns include:
- Horizontal lines: Straight across the central row or multiple rows.
- Diagonal lines: Running from one corner to another, providing alternative strategies.
- V-shaped or zigzag lines: Designed to increase complexity and variety.

The Importance of Paylines in Developing Betting Strategies
| Factor | Implication for Players |
|---|---|
| Number of paylines | More lines increase chances for wins but also raise per-spin costs. |
| Payline configuration | Specific patterns impact which symbol combinations are needed for wins. |
| Betting options | Adjusting the bet per line affects overall wager and potential payouts. |
Experienced players often tailor their bets based on the number of active paylines to optimise their RTP and maximize their entertainment value. For example, some prefer to activate all paylines to ensure no potential winning combination is missed, albeit at a higher per-spin cost, while others may target specific lines for strategic play.
Implications of Payline Mechanics on RTP and Volatility
Crucially, the payline structure interacts with other game parameters—like symbol distribution, bonus features, and volatility—to influence the machine’s overall RTP. Slots with numerous active paylines tend to have a higher hit frequency but may balance this with lower individual payout sizes. Conversely, fewer paylines often lead to less frequent wins but with potentially larger payouts when they occur.
